Transaction 61a327c761ade16f111f21ce9d938fb11ce1d1873477d39f4ed29c46e0f08e7a
3 Input
2 Outputs
- 61a327c761ade16f111f21ce9d938fb11ce1d1873477d39f4ed29c46e0f08e7a:0
- 61a327c761ade16f111f21ce9d938fb11ce1d1873477d39f4ed29c46e0f08e7a:1
value 558437
address 19nTNGdMjcALiSt8yjepCQbhmfgvXscy8A
value 20467305
address 35wt3mybNCvxbecifmsjkZ5p8oPKnUDppR